Do Waqt Ki Roti
Do Waqt Ki Roti is a 1988 Indian Hindi-language film directed by Satpal and produced by M.P. Agrawal. It stars Feroz Khan, Sanjeev Kumar, Reena Roy, Sulakshana Pandit in pivotal roles. The music was composed by Laxmikant-Pyarelal.

The film took 6 years to complete, the major reason for halt in production being the passing away of Sanjeev Kumar in 1985 and Feroz Khan's temporary retirement from acting between 1982-86 as he wanted spend more time with his family. By the time it released in 1988 Feroz Khan had taken another temporary retirement from acting between 1988-91. Because of such long delay in production the aging of its main cast Feroz Khan was apparent as in some scenes he looked young with a more prominent hairline and in other scenes he looked aged with a receding hairline.
